Five persons have been killed after Boko Haram fighters attacked Kaya Village in Madagali, Adamawa State, Northeast Nigeria.

Local emergency officials say the attackers stormed the village at about 10pm on Thursday and started shooting sporadically.

Chairman of Madagali local government council, Yusuf Mohammed confirmed the attack and said local vigilante and hunters repelled the attack, killing one of the attackers.

Muhammed made the disclosure in an interview with newsmen, saying that the incident occurred on Thursday evening, at about 10 pm. He said several people injured, while houses and other properties were destroyed during the attack.

Muhammed said many people were fleeing the area to other parts of the state and neighboring Cameroon Republic following the frequent attacks on towns and villages in the area.

He assured that normalcy had been restored in the area.

“Five persons killed in midnight attack in Kaya Village a suburb of Gulak town by suspected Boko Haram members.

“Three days ago , three persons were also killed in another attack in Pallam village.” Muhammed said.
